COMMENTS AND NOTEWORTHY FEATURES AT A GLANCE

This comfortable fiberglass yacht is an outstanding value. MY WAY has many features that are seen in larger vessels. She has an attractive Dee Robinson interior done in satin-finished Cherry wood arranged with four en- suite staterooms forward, including a private master stairway and aft crew quarters. The raised pilothouse deck has been transformed to a relaxing observation lounge with the helm above in the enclosed flybridge. Adding to this is an elegant formal dining area and a spacious and functional country kitchen. Her 23' beam with full walk-around decks, flybridge "wing docking stations" and 6' draft, make her a joy to operate. This is a "must see" boat for anyone seeking a quality vessel of this size.

ACCOMMODATIONS

Sleeps eight owners and guests in four staterooms with four en suite baths, plus a day head on the main deck. There is a separate captain's cabin with double berth and an additional single berth above, plus head and shower. The crew cabin with single twin berth has its own head and shower.

MACHINERY

DDEC / MTU 16V2000 1800 hp diesels

Top speed of 21 knots, this is with full load in almost any sea condition. With less than half load, in moderate sea conditions, 23 knots is easily achieved.

Twin disc DD 6619A reduction gears w/ 2.84:1 ratio
